[WATCH] First Look Teaser of ‘The Little Mermaid’ Starring Halle Bailey

Disney Pictures has actually launched its very first take a look at the live-action The Little Mermaid.  A teaser trailer for the remake was revealed at Disney’s D23 Expo on Friday. 

It included stunning undersea shots of Halle Bailey starring as Ariel, singing a few of the renowned tune, ”Part of Your World.”  

Bailey stated Friday was the very first time she had actually seen video of the movie.




“Being a little lady swimming in the swimming pool, envisioning I was a mermaid, I never ever envisioned that would come to life, she gushed on phase. “The 3 days recording “Part of Your World” was the most stunning experience of my life.” Bailey continued, “..Feeling all the sensations she feels, her enthusiasm, pain, and whatever she’s experiencing. It was so interesting for me to play those feelings and to have Rob directing me and being such a moving force on this movie was truly an honor.”

FIND OUT MORE: DDG Gifts Halle Bailey With Diamond Name Necklace

Director Rob Marshall stated it was necessary they honored the initial movie while still reimagining other parts to bring more depth to the story, that includes the musical numbers.  

Alan Menken, who dealt with the initial Little Mermaid soundtrack, is coordinating with Lin-Manuel Miranda to produce 4 brand-new tunes for the film also.
